Karachi Corps Commander visits Mizar-e-Quaid to pay homage

In connection with the Youm-e-Difa-e-Pakistan on Tuesday, September 6, Karachi Corps Commander Lieutenant General Muhammad Saeed visited Mizar-e –Quaid and paid homage.

Karachi Corps Commander Lt Gen Muhammad Saeed offered Fatiha and laid a floral wreath at the grave of the Founder of the country.

Lt Gen Muhammad Saeed also visited the grave of martyred Captain Taha Murtaza Hashmi and offered Fatiha. He also laid a wreath on the grave.

Later, Corps Commander visited the residence of martyred Naik Amjad Ali Shah Bukhari and met with the family. He offered Fatiha.
